In vitro antioxidant,anti-diabetic,cholinesterase and tyrosinase inhibitory potential of fresh juice from Citrus hystrix and C.maxima fruits 被引量:8

In the present study,antioxidant potential,α-amylase,α-glucosidase,cholinesterase and tyrosinase inhibitory activity of fresh juice from indigenous fruits of Citrus hystrix and C.maxima(Red&White var.)were investigated using an in vitro model.The contents of total phenolics,tannins,and total flavonoids ranged between 836.90 and 909.52 mg gallic acid equivalent(GAE)/L,333.33 and 523.21 mg gallic acid equivalent(GAE)/L and 224.88 and 262.22 mg rutin equivalent/L,respectively.The antioxidant activity of fresh juice was evaluated by employing different in vitro assays such as reducing power assay,DPPH•,ABTS•+and•OH radical scavenging capacities,peroxidation inhibition activity,antihemolytic assay.In addition,75.55%–79.75%ofα-amylase and 70.68%–72.83%ofα-glucosidase enzyme inhibition characteristics were found under in vitro starch digestion bioassay.Also,all the juice samples exhibited excellent tyrosinase(76.95%–80.79%),acetylcholinesterase(75.71%–79.74%)andβ-glucuronidase inhibitory activity(68.13%–69.38%).These results indicated that fresh juice of C.hystrix and C.maxima(Red&White var.)could be used as a source of antioxidant agents,functional food and nutraceuticals.©2014 Beijing Academy of Food Sciences.Production and hosting by Elsevier B.V.All rights reserved. 展开更多

Protective Effect of Fresh/Dry Dandelion Extracts on APAP-Overdose-Induced Acute Liver Injury

Objecitvie:To compare the liver protective activity of fresh/dried dandelion extracts against acetaminophen(APAP)-induced hepatotoxicity.Methods:Totally 90 Kunming mice were randomly divided into10 groups according to body weight(9 mice for each group).The mice in the normal control and model(vehicle control)groups were administered sodium carboxymethyl cellulose(CMC-Na,0.5%)only.Administration groups were pretreated with high and low-dose dry dandelion extract(1,000 or 500 g fresh herb dried and then decocted into 120 mL solution,DDE-H and DDE-L);low-,medium-and high-dose dandelion juice(250,500,1,000 g/120 mL,DJ-L,DJ-M,and DJ-H);fresh dandelions evaporation juice water(120 mL,DEJW);dry dandelion extract dissolved by pure water(1 kg/120 mL,DDED-PW);dry dandelion extract dissolved by DEJW(120 g/120 mL,DDED-DEJW)by oral gavage for 7 days at the dosage of 0.5 mL solution/10 g body weight;after that,except normal control group,all other groups were intraperitonealy injected with 350 mg/kg APAP to induce liver injury.Twenty hours after APAP administration,serum and liver tissue were collected and serum alanine aminotransferase(AST),aspartate transaminase(ALT),alkaline phosphatase(AKP),malondialdehyde(MDA),glutathione(GSH),superoxide dismutase(SOD)activities were quantified by biochemical kits;tumor necrosis factor(TNF-α),interleukin(IL)-2,and IL-1β contents in liver tissue were determined by enzyme linked immunosorbent assay kits.Histopathological changes in liver tissues were observed by hematoxylin and eosin staining;TUNEL Assay and Hoechst 33258 staining were applied for cell apoptosis evaluation.The expressions of heme oxygenase-1(HO-1),nuclear factor erythroid-2-related factor 2(Nrf-2),caspase-9,B-cell leukemia/lymphoma 2(Bcl-2),Bax and p-JNK were determined by Western blot analysis.Results:Pretreatment with fresh dandelion juice(FDJ,including DJ-L,DJ-M,DJ-H,DEJW and DDED-DEJW)significantly decreased the levels of serum ALT,AST,AKP,TNF-α and IL-1β compared with vehicle control group(P<0.05 or P<0.01).Additionally,compared with the vehicle control group,FDJ decreased the levels of hepatic MDA and restored GSH levels and SOD activity in livers(P<0.05 or P<0.01).FDJ inhibited the overexpression of pro-inflammatory factors including cyclooxygenase-2 and inducible nitric oxide synthase in the liver tissues(P<0.05 or P<0.01).Furthermore,Western blot analysis revealed that FDJ pretreatment inhibited activation of apoptotic signaling pathways via decreasing of Bax,and caspase-9 and JNK protein expression,and inhibited activation of JNK pathway(P<0.05 or P<0.01).Liver histopathological observation provided further evidence that FDJ pretreatment significantly inhibited APAP-induced hepatocyte necrosis,inflammatory cell infiltration and congestion.Conclusions:FDJ pretreatment protects against APAP-induced hepatic injury by activating the Nrf-2/HO-1 pathway and inhibition of the intrinsic apoptosis pathway,and the effect of fresh dandelion extracts was superior to dried dandelion extracts in APAP hepatotoxicity model mice. 展开更多
